just remeber, once you install them, dont be afraid to jam on the brakes for the first 500 miles

the pads need to appropriatly set. the only way to do it is to brake liberally, and not feather the brakes.

 

just telling you cause i don't want to see 380$ worth of parts get premature wear.

i really dont like Regals at all...dont know why, thats just how it is. i didnt see Brutestop rotors for the rears on my car...just the pads.

 

but...to answer the question, i thought id end up with cross drilled/slotted...but i ended up with just slotted. there are two different versions of the Brutestop rotors. composite and cast. the cast have both while the composite have slotted. i guess you can only get slotted from Raybestos from our cars. they look damn high quality though.
